At Peace Lutheran Church, children are an integral and valued part of our community.
Worship: Sundays at 9:30
The Children's Sermon coincides with the adult sermon.  Children learn the stores of the Bible through art, music, drama, science, movies, cooking and story telling. 
Sunday School:  Sundays at 10:45
At Peace Lutheran Church we have an innovative way of experiencing Sunday School. We call it AKALOO .  It takes seriously the faith formation of children of all ages while providing creative and exciting activities that engage children and their families in discipleship all week long.  AKALOO is inspired by the Greek word akolouthein which means "to follow."  Jesus calls his disciples to, "follow me!"  AKALOO is lifelong faith formation for the entire family.  AKALOO is intentional discipleship that's open to God's surprises.  A new life awaits you!
